Assessment of the large-scale extraction of photovoltaic (PV) panels with a workflow based on artificial neural networks and algorithmic postprocessing of vectorization results
Having a complete and high-quality geospatial catalogue of existing large-scale photovoltaic (PV) panels is very important nowadays, due to the rapid increase in the use of this type of installations.
